The project I had initially planned for this challenge didn't come together in time, so I ended up making a quick and easy gift card holder instead.  The idea for this 'wallet' style holder came from a magazine, but I made a lot of changes to the dimensions and design.



To replicate this project, start with a 10.8 x 28.9 cm (4 1/4 x 11 3/8 inches) piece of card and score it at 6.4, 14, 17.8, and 21.6 cm(2 1/2, 5 1/2, 7 & 8 1/2 inches).  Fold it up, glue the card holder part down taking care to leave the opening for your card and then decorate and embellish as desired.  Here is the inside, which I simply covered with designer paper:

Supplies:

Paper - Bazzill card, Copic card and American Crafts DP
Stitching - Even though I have a sewing machine, I did all the stitching around the edge by hand.  I find it easier to get a nice straight line.  I use my TH ruler (which has perfectly spaced wholes in it) and a paper piercing mat to pierce all the wholes before stitching.
Stamps - Stampin' Up Apothecary Art stamped with black Memento and coloured with Prismas
Other - edges of the DP were inked with yellow Colour Box fluid chalk.  Ribbon and pearls.
